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aeschne à Tubercules | Korsika-Hase |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Tier) | Animalia (Tier)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Gliederfüßer) | Chordata (Chordatiere) |
| Class | Insecta (Insekten) | Mammalia (Säugetiere) |
| Order | Odonata (Libellen) | Lagomorpha (Hasenartige) |
| Family | Aeshnidae |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) |
| Genus | Aeshna | Lepus |
| Species | Aeshna tuberculifera | Lepus corsicanus |
